| Preparation Time | 15-20 minutes |
| Cooking Time | 30-40 minutes |
| Total Time | 45-60 minutes |
| Level of Difficulty | Easy |
Ingredients
For the chicken mixture:
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 5 cups cooked boneless chicken breasts (shredded or diced into 1/2-inch pieces)
- 1/3 cup sliced green onions
- 1 can cream of chicken soup (I use Campbell’s Cream of Chicken Soup)
- 1/2 cup chicken broth
- 1 container sour cream (full-fat for best creaminess)
- 1/2 tsp ground black pepper (freshly ground preferred)
For the cracker base and topping:
- 8 tbsp unsalted butter, melted (I like Kerrygold unsalted butter for this)
- 60 Ritz crackers, crushed
Step 1: Preheat the Oven and Prepare the Dish
Gather all the ingredients and position a rack in the center of the oven.
Preheat the oven to 325°F (163°C).
Lightly grease a 2-quart casserole dish to prevent sticking.
Step 2: Mix the Chicken Filling
In a large bowl, combine the condensed cream of chicken or cream of mushroom soup, sour cream, chicken broth, diced cooked boneless chicken breasts, fine salt, freshly ground black pepper, and thinly sliced scallions (if using).
Mix until all the ingredients are well incorporated.
Step 3: Create the Cracker Base
Crumble 30 Ritz crackers into the bottom of the prepared casserole dish.
Drizzle 4 tablespoons of melted unsalted butter over the crumbled crackers to create a flavorful and crispy base.
Step 4: Layer the Chicken Mixture
Spoon the prepared chicken mixture evenly over the layer of Ritz crackers in the casserole dish.
Spread it out smoothly to ensure an even layer.
Step 5: Add the Topping
Crush the remaining sleeve of Ritz crackers and toss them in a bowl with the remaining melted butter.
Sprinkle these buttered cracker crumbs evenly over the top of the chicken mixture to create a delicious topping.
Step 6: Bake and Serve
Place the casserole in the preheated oven and bake until it is hot and bubbly, about 30 to 40 minutes.
Once done, let it cool slightly before serving.
